THE PUBLIC HEALTH ACT (NORTHERN IRELAND) 1967

The Department of Health has made a Statutory Rule entitled "The Health Protection (Coronavirus, International Travel, Operator Liability and Information to Passengers) (Amendment No. 11) Regulations (Northern Ireland) 2021", (S.R. 2021 No. 323), which came into operation at 4.00 am on 07 December 2021.

This rule amends the Health Protection (Coronavirus, International Travel) Regulations (Northern Ireland) 2021 (S.R. 2021 No.99) ("the principal Regulations") and the Health Protection (Coronavirus, International Travel, Operator Liability and Information to Passengers) Regulations (Northern Ireland) 2021 (S.R. 2021 No. 102) ("the Operator Liability Regulations").

The principal Regulations are amended as follows: regulation 4 provides that the passenger locator form must be completed 48 hours before arrival in Northern Ireland; regulation 5 deals with the requirement for an eligible non-red list arrival to have, and produce evidence of, a negative test result, and apply that requirement to children aged 12 years and over; regulation 6 provides that the enforcement of self-isolation can apply to children who fail to comply with the self-isolation rules irrespective of whether they have arrived from a red list or non-red list country; regulation 7 provides for the requirement that the sample taken for a pre-departure test is taken no more than two (rather than three) days before departure.

The Operator Liability Regulations are amended as follows: regulation 9 makes a technical amendment to the definition of the principal Regulations for the purposes of the Operator Liability Regulations.
